AWS亚马逊云代理商:分布式应用服务器
AWS亚马逊云代理商:分布式应用服务器的优势与应用
随着云计算技术的飞速发展,越来越多的企业和个人开始选择将他们的应用程序和数据迁移到云端。AWS(Amazon Web Services)作为全球领先的云计算服务平台,凭借其强大的基础设施、丰富的服务种类以及灵活的定价策略,成为了许多企业云计算解决方案的首选。而作为AWS的合作伙伴,AWS云代理商则发挥着桥梁作用,帮助企业更好地理解和应用AWS的服务,尤其是在分布式应用服务器领域。本文将深入探讨AWS亚马逊云代理商在分布式应用服务器方面的优势与应用场景,并分析其为企业带来的价值。
一、AWS亚马逊云的基本介绍
AWS是由亚马逊公司提供的一套全面的、可靠的、低成本的云计算服务平台,涵盖计算、存储、数据库、人工智能、机器学习等多个领域。AWS的核心优势包括其全球覆盖的基础设施、按需计费的灵活性、以及广泛的服务种类。这些优势使得AWS不仅能够满足小型企业的需求,还能支持大型企业在全球范围内的扩展和创新。
在AWS的众多服务中,计算服务(例如EC2、Lambda等)和存储服务(例如S3、EBS等)是企业实现分布式应用的重要工具。通过这些服务,企业能够灵活地部署和管理分布式应用程序,同时实现高可用性和扩展性。
二、分布式应用服务器的特点与挑战
分布式应用服务器是一种基于分布式计算和存储架构的应用部署方式,它能够将多个服务分布到不同的服务器上进行并行处理,从而提高系统的性能、可靠性和可扩展性。对于大多数现代企业来说,分布式应用架构已成为一种不可或缺的技术选择,尤其是在处理海量数据和高并发访问时。
然而,构建和管理分布式应用系统并非易事。它面临着诸如服务器负载均衡、数据一致性、故障恢复等复杂问题。为了解决这些问题,企业通常需要借助专业的云服务平台,并通过云代理商的专业支持来降低技术门槛和实施风险。
三、AWS亚马逊云代理商的优势
作为AWS的合作伙伴,AWS云代理商在AWS云服务的推广、咨询、实施和运维等方面扮演着至关重要的角色。AWS云代理商不仅能够帮助企业充分理解AWS云平台的功能和优势,还能够提供定制化的解决方案,帮助企业实现高效的云迁移和分布式应用部署。
1. 专业的技术支持与咨询
AWS云代理商通常具备丰富的AWS技术认证和项目经验,能够为企业提供专业的技术咨询与支持服务。在面对复杂的分布式应用场景时,代理商可以根据企业的需求和实际情况,设计合适的架构并进行优化。例如,代理商可以帮助企业选择适合的计算资源(如EC2实例)、存储解决方案(如S3或EFS)、以及负载均衡服务(如ELB)等,确保企业的分布式应用能够稳定运行,并能在流量高峰期实现快速扩展。
2. 定制化的解决方案
AWS的云服务种类繁多,不同的服务适用于不同的应用场景。而AWS云代理商作为中介,能够根据企业的具体需求,为其量身定制最佳的云解决方案。这包括从架构设计到技术选型,再到具体的部署实施,代理商能够提供全方位的服务,确保分布式应用在AWS上能够高效、安全地运行。
3. 云迁移和管理服务
对于传统企业而言,将本地应用迁移到云端可能会面临一些挑战。AWS云代理商能够帮助企业完成从本地环境到AWS云环境的平滑迁移,确保数据安全性和业务连续性。在迁移过程中,代理商可以帮助企业进行系统评估、迁移计划的制定、以及云环境的优化等工作,确保迁移过程高效且无缝。
此外,AWS云代理商还提供云资源的持续管理服务,包括系统监控、性能优化、自动化运维等。这些服务不仅能够降低企业的运维成本,还能提高系统的稳定性和可靠性。
4. 优化成本与资源利用
云计算的按需计费模式可以帮助企业降低基础设施成本,但同时也要求企业对资源的使用进行优化。AWS云代理商能够帮助企业分析其资源使用情况,提供成本优化建议。例如,代理商可以帮助企业合理选择实例类型、配置合适的存储选项、以及利用AWS的自动伸缩功能(Auto Scaling)来动态调整资源,从而降低不必要的费用。
四、AWS分布式应用服务器的典型应用场景
分布式应用服务器在多个行业和场景中都有着广泛的应用,以下是一些典型的使用场景:
1. 大数据处理与分析
在大数据应用中,企业需要处理海量的用户数据、交易数据、传感器数据等。通过AWS的分布式计算服务(如EC2和Lambda)与大数据分析服务(如EMR、Redshift),企业能够高效地处理和分析这些数据,并实时做出决策。AWS的弹性伸缩功能还能够根据负载自动调整计算资源,确保在数据量增加时能够保持高效运作。
2. 高并发Web应用
对于流量较大的Web应用,如电商平台、在线游戏等,分布式应用服务器能够确保应用在用户量激增时依然稳定运行。AWS提供的负载均衡(ELB)、内容分发网络(CloudFront)和数据库(RDS、DynamoDB)等服务,能够帮助企业快速应对流量波动,保证用户体验不受影响。
3. 微服务架构
微服务架构将传统的单体应用拆分为多个独立的服务,每个服务可以独立部署、管理和扩展。这种架构能够提高系统的灵活性和可维护性,AWS的ECS(Elastic Container Service)和EKS(Elastic Kubernetes Service)为微服务架构提供了强大的容器化支持。AWS云代理商可以帮助企业在AWS上实现微服务架构的部署,并进行优化。
五、总结
AWS亚马逊云凭借其强大的基础设施、丰富的服务种类和灵活的计费方式,已经成为企业实现分布式应用的首选平台。而作为AWS的合作伙伴,AWS云代理商在技术支持、解决方案定制、云迁移和成本优化等方面,发挥着重要的作用。通过与AWS云代理商的合作,企业能够更高效地构建和管理分布式应用系统,从而提高业务的灵活性、可扩展性和可靠性。
无论是大数据处理、高并发Web应用,还是微服务架构的实现,AWS云平台和AWS云代理商的结合,都能够为企业提供强有力的技术保障。随着云计算技术的不断进步,AWS和其代理商将继续引领行业的创新发展,帮助更多企业实现数字化转型,迈向更高效、智能的未来。
延伸阅读:
暂无内容!
评论列表 (0条):
加载更多评论 Loading...